Explain the Secretary Phase - Menstrual Cycle

After ovulation, the lining of ovarian follicle is stimulated by LH to develop corpus luteum which produces progesterone. The endometrium becomes oedematous, watery mucous increases. This is believed to assist the passage of spermatozoa through the uterus to uterine tubes where the ovum is usually fertilized. The ovum fertilizes by 8 hours. The survival of the sperm is only for 24 hours. The date of ovulation however, cannot be predicted with certainty, even when the cycles are regular. If fertilization of ovum does not occur, cycle goes to a third phase - the menstrual phase.
